I nearly missed the first turn—our driver Yannis just grinned and said, “Don’t worry, everyone does.” That’s how our full-day tour of Kefalonia started: me clutching a crumpled island map, already lost but somehow exactly where I wanted to be. The monastery of St. Gerasimos was our first stop. Incense hung in the air and an old woman pressed a sprig of basil into my hand—she didn’t speak English but her smile felt like an invitation. I tried to whisper the saint’s name; Yannis corrected me gently (I definitely mangled it). There’s this small door in the floor leading to where the saint lived as a hermit. It’s darker than you’d expect, cool stone under your feet.

The next bit was all about taste—literally. At a family-run distillery-winery, we sampled honey that tasted faintly of wild thyme and sipped Robola wine while watching bees hover around open jars. The owner’s daughter explained how her grandfather still checks every barrel (she rolled her eyes affectionately). I liked that nothing felt rushed; we just stood around talking about weather and olives until someone remembered we had more to see on this day trip in Kefalonia.

Drogarati Cave was colder than outside—18 degrees, Yannis said—and echoey with drips from the ceiling. It smelled like wet earth and minerals, which sounds odd but is kind of comforting after so much sun. Then Melissani Lake: I’d seen photos but nothing prepares you for that blue-green light under the cave roof when the sun hits just right. Our boatman hummed softly as he rowed us across; I still hear it sometimes when I close my eyes.

After that came Antisamos Beach—a quick swim (pebbles underfoot, water shockingly clear), then Karavomilos Lake with its lazy ducks and quiet air. Lunch was somewhere between Agia Efimia and Myrtos Beach; honestly can’t remember what village but there was grilled fish and lemon potatoes. Myrtos itself looked unreal—the sea goes from turquoise to deep navy so fast it almost feels painted on. We stopped for photos but mostly just stared quietly.

By late afternoon we wandered through Fiskardo’s pastel houses and watched yachts bobbing in the harbor while eating pistachio ice cream (which melted too fast). Assos village was last—just cypress trees, pink walls, silence except for cicadas. I thought about how many people pass through here without really seeing it all. This private sightseeing tour gave us time to notice small things—the way locals wave from their doorways or how sunlight feels different on each side of the island.
